I DO miss her. Out of 2 rangers, one nissan hard body, 1 F150, 2 dodge ram diesels. which I still currently own.
The Ridgeline was the most comfortable and practical for every day use.
Yeah, I have my cummins to tow my 5th wheel or dump trailers. But getting kids from school , lowes or HD runs, long distance hunting and fishing trips in comfort... with a lockable trunk that can be used as an ice chest? Hands down the best every day truck.
sure Tacos will out wheel it, but I if you live in the city, your truck will be used for city driving 99.9% of the time and I'm not about show or having to prove something.
I don't know if the OP has sat in tacomas, but I hate their seating position.To me, It is like a go cart. I'm not in teenager any more.
Had a friend come down to visit once and I drove him back home to Portland , out of Palm Springs. 1000 miles one way. we did in 18 hours straight and he likes comfort....he drives Lexus LS. He couldn't believe the comfortable seat of the Ridgeline. So if you have 3000 miles to go, its at least worth a shot.
